Goblin Shrine
Enchantment — Aura
Enchant land
As long as enchanted land is a basic Mountain, Goblin creatures get +1/+0.
When this Aura leaves the battlefield, it deals 1 damage to each Goblin creature.

In Commander, Goblin Shrine is a tribal-only card with a fragile enchantment type — it asks a lot for a bonus that disappears to any Naturalize effect. Legacy and Vintage have access to it but won't touch it; Goblin decks in those formats win through velocity and disruption, not static pump. Pauper is the most hospitable non-Commander home, where Goblin tribal is a real deck and the card pool is shallow enough that a free passive bonus has more relative weight. Even there, Goblin Shrine competes with auras and enchantments that don't require a Mountain count to matter.
